Horrible

Worst customer service experience of my life. Had to use Updater to set up internet in my new apartment and my appointment details were ALL wrong (they were inputted via the this app customer service person, who confirmed 6 separate times on the phone with me the correct details - it blew my mind on the phone how many times you would need to confirm information, AND IT WAS STILL WRONG!!). I realized after the second automated cancellation email from quantum fiber that something must be wrong. Then I corrected the details, but since the service was billed through this app, they did not confirm the appointment I had made, and once again I found myself getting automated cancellation emails. I then cancelled the service altogether and realized I could buy the same service direct from QF from $10/month cheaper. What a scam of a service, and what a horrible experience for someone working from home. Would not recommend Updater or service to my worst enemy.

It’s that time again when I move out of an apartment and I start getting emails to sign up with this app. First of all, the emails are misleadingly titled confirm your move when in fact they are getting you to create an this app account and heaven help you if you start that process, I already got two emails today and unsubscribed twice. The arrangement seems similar to how apartments have a preferred insurance provider that costs a lot more than alternatives so I don’t expect good deals from this app and in fact the ones I’ve seen are inapplicable to me since all I need to do is turn off utilities and its faster to do that on the utility websites. By the way, it seems to me a privacy violation by the apartments when they hand out tenants information like this to other companies, probably for cash. Finally, I’m suspicious about the preponderance of five star ratings for Updater considering the written reviews are more varied.
